Released in 2013, Gone Missing is a thriller, drama, crime and adventure film directed by Tara Miele, running about 90 minutes. “A dream vacation turned into a mother's worst nightmare.” — that tagline sets the tone.

What it’s about. When best friends, Kaitlin and Maddy, go missing during Spring Break, their mothers do everything they can to find them, while realizing that their different parenting styles may have led to their disappearances.

Who’s in it. Gone Missing stars Daphne Zuniga as Rene, Lauren Bowles as Lisa, Gage Golightly as Maddy and Brock Harris as Alex, among others.
